Mission Statement

To provide life-long sanctuary to wolves, wolf dogs, and exotic animals that have been neglected, abused, abandoned or relinquished by their previous owner. To assist humane societies, animal shelters and the Michigan Department of Agriculture with the placement of wolf dogs and exotic animals. To educate the public on proper care and humane treatment of all animal species.

Description

Howling Timbers is home to a wide variety of exotic animals including a monkey, coatimundi, fox, sugar gliders, prairie dogs, and chinchillas. Resident farm animals include horses, pigs, goats, sheep, cows, chickens, and miniature donkeys. The sanctuary is totally staffed by volunteers and supported by donations.
